ELECTRICAL COMPONENTS
RPM Limiter Installation
1. Place the RPM limiter damper on the front of the RPM limiter mounting bracket (Figure 12-25,
Page 12-24).
2. Place the RPM limiter on the damper squarely so that RPM limiter fits tightly against the damper.
3. Place the band over the RPM limiter and align the holes. Place the brown wire ring connector onto the
flange-head bolt and secure the left side of the band. Use another flange-head bolt to secure the other
side of the band. Make sure the band holds the RPM limiter securely in place. Tighten fasteners to 7 ft-
lb (9.5 N·m).
4. Connect black wire at the bullet connector to the white/black wire.
5. Connect battery cables, positive (+) cable first, and tighten hardware to 12 ft-lb (16 N·m).
See Figure 10-1, Section 10, Page 10-3. Coat terminals with Battery Terminal Protector Spray (CCI P/
N 1014305) to minimize corrosion.

IGNITION COIL

See General Warning, Section 10, Page 10-1.
Testing the Ignition Coil
See Section 11, Test Procedure 14, Page 11-27, and Test Procedure 16, Page 11-28.
Ignition Coil Removal
1. Disconnect the battery cables as instructed. See WARNING "To avoid unintentionally starting..." in
General Warning, Section 10, Page 10-1.
2. Disconnect spark plug wire from the spark plug. See WARNING "To avoid unintentionally starting..."
in General Warning, Section 10, Page 10-1.
3. Remove the muffler. See Muffler Removal, Section 15, Page 15-1.
4. Cut the wire tie holding the wire harness to the stiffener (1) and remove the bolts (2) and nuts (3) securing
the stiffener to the mounting plate (4) (Figure 12-26, Page 12-26).
5. Remove the pan-head bolts (5) securing the fan shroud (8) to the fan housing (9) (Figure 12-27,
Page 12-26).
6. Loosen, but do not remove, the three bolts (6) attaching the fan housing as shown (Figure 12-27,
Page 12-26).
7. Remove the remaining four bolts (10) attaching the fan housing as shown (Figure 12-27, Page 12-26),
then while opening the housing, detach the spark plug wire grommet (4) from the housing (Figure 12-29,
Page 12-27).
8. Disconnect the 18-gauge black wire (12) from the spade terminal on the ignition coil (11) and remove the
coil by removing two bolts (10) (Figure 12-28, Page 12-26).
